Cranial Base Registry

Cranial Base Registry

  • Condition(s): Other

What is the goal of the study?

The objective of the study is to establish a prospective registry of skull/cranial base patients in order to improve management, particularly surgical treatment in an effort to minimize morbidity. Pediatric skull base lesions are severely underrepresented in literature and results in a lack of understanding and reduces treatment options for patients and providers. A secondary objective is to review cranial base patients retrospectively with the plan to prospectively enroll patients from now on.
